How much does a safety specialist earn in Knoxville, TN?
The average safety specialist in Knoxville, TN earns between $26,000 and $61,000 annually. This compares to the national average safety specialist range of $38,000 to $87,000.
Average safety specialist salary in Knoxville, TN
$40,000
